WebApr 12, 2024 · The U.S. Postal Service (USPS) is also a money order issuer. In theory, if you have a USPS money order, you can cash it at any post office. However, if it’s for a large amount, a small post office may not have enough cash on hand to pay it. Check-Cashing Stores. WebOct 22, 2024 · USPS charges $1.45 for money orders of up to $500 or $1.95 for orders between $500.01 and $1,000. Money orders can cost as much as $5 at a retail bank. Cashing a money order may...
